Salford Red v Castleford Tigers [Rnd 21]

Postby Sigon » Fri Jul 13, 2018 7:37 pm

Location: A.J. Bell Stadium and Cas Tigers Radio
Date: Friday 13th July 2018
Kick Off: 8.00pm

Salford Squad: Junior Sa’u, Robert Lui, Craig Kopczak, Josh Jones, Mark Flanagan, Lama Tasi, Ryan Lannon, Luke Burgess, Tyrone McCarthy, Ben Nakubuwai, Josh Wood, Derrell Olpherts, Lee Mossop, Jake Bibby, Levy Nzoungou, Daniel Murray, Jake Shorrocks, Ed Chamberlain and Greg Burke.

Castleford Squad: James Clare, Mitch Clark, Matt Cook, Greg Eden, Tuoyo Egodo, Kieran Gill, Oliver Holmes, Quentin Laulu-Togaga’e, Paul McShane, Grant Millington, Adam Milner, Junior Moors, Jesse Sene-Lefao, Michael Shenton, Gadwin Springer, Jake Trueman, Liam Watts, Joe Wardle and Jake Webster

Officials
Referee: C. Kendall
Touch Judges: P. Brooke and G. Jones
In Goals: J. Pullein and L. Rush
Reserve Referee: M. Griffiths
M Com: C. Hodgson
Time Keeper: S. Pease
